steam如何自己搭建服务器吗

fiy 其他 24

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要自己搭建Steam服务器,您需要按照以下步骤进行操作:

    1. 确保您的计算机满足服务器运行的最低要求:64位操作系统、4GB或更多的内存、10GB或更多的磁盘空间、稳定的互联网连接和管理员权限。
    2. 下载并安装SteamCMD工具。您可以从Steam官方网站上找到该工具的下载链接。
    3. 打开SteamCMD,并用您自己的Steam账户登入。在SteamCMD提示符下输入“login [用户名] [密码]”完成登录。
    4. 首次搭建服务器时,您需要创建一个新的文件夹来存放服务器文件。在SteamCMD提示符下输入“force_install_dir [服务器目录路径]”并指定您希望创建服务器的文件夹路径。
    5. 下载并安装服务器文件。在SteamCMD提示符下输入“app_update [服务器ID] validate”来下载并安装指定ID的服务器文件。您可以在Steam官方网站的服务器产品页面上找到服务器ID。
    6. 配置服务器设置。根据您想要搭建的服务器类型,您需要编辑服务器配置文件。通常,这个文件位于服务器文件夹中,具体位置视具体游戏而定。您可以使用文本编辑器打开配置文件并根据您的需要进行更改。
    7. 启动服务器。在SteamCMD提示符下输入“app_run [服务器ID]”来启动服务器。启动过程可能需要一些时间,服务器会自动加载配置文件并开始运行。
    8. 通过网络连接到服务器。根据您的网络设置,您可能需要配置防火墙或路由器以允许外部访问您的服务器。将服务器的IP地址和端口号告诉您的朋友,他们就可以通过Steam或游戏内的服务器浏览器连接到您的服务器了。

    以上就是搭建Steam服务器的简要步骤,具体的操作可能因不同游戏而有所差异。在进行上述步骤时,请务必仔细阅读游戏的官方文档或社区指南,以获得更详细的操作指导和特定游戏的设置要求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要搭建自己的Steam服务器,需要按照以下步骤进行操作:

    1. 安装SteamCMD:首先,你需要下载并安装SteamCMD (Steam命令行界面)。SteamCMD是Steam的命令行接口工具,可以用于管理和安装游戏服务器。

    2. 创建服务器文件夹:在你的计算机上选择一个合适的位置,创建一个文件夹用于存储服务器文件。

    3. 下载服务器文件:使用SteamCMD命令行工具下载服务器文件。可以使用以下命令下载游戏服务器文件:

    steamcmd +login anonymous +force_install_dir <服务器文件夹路径> +app_update <游戏App ID> validate +quit
    

    这里需要将<服务器文件夹路径>替换为你刚刚创建的服务器文件夹的路径,<游戏App ID>替换为你想搭建服务器的游戏的App ID。

    1. 配置服务器:进入服务器文件夹,在其中找到游戏服务器的配置文件。根据你的需求进行配置,可以设置服务器名称、地图轮换、游戏规则等。每款游戏的配置文件位置都不同,可以在游戏的官方文档或论坛上找到相关的信息。

    2. 启动服务器:使用命令行工具进入服务器文件夹,执行以下命令启动服务器:

    ./srcds_run -game <游戏缩写> -console -port <端口> +map <地图> +maxplayers <最大玩家数> +sv_pure 1 -autoupdate
    

    这里需要将<游戏缩写>替换为你想搭建服务器的游戏的缩写,<端口>替换为你想要使用的端口号,<地图>替换为你想要启动的地图名称,<最大玩家数>替换为你想要设置的最大玩家数。

    1. 配置端口转发:如果你的服务器位于防火墙或路由器后面,你需要配置端口转发,以便外部玩家可以连接到你的服务器。具体的配置方式取决于你所使用的设备,可以在设备的文档或官方支持渠道上找到相应的信息。

    通过以上步骤,你就可以成功地搭建自己的Steam服务器了。请注意,这只是一个概述,每款游戏的具体操作可能会有所不同,你需要参考游戏的官方文档或者社区论坛上的指导来完成更详细的配置和设置。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要搭建自己的Steam服务器,您需要按照以下步骤进行操作:

    第一步:准备所需的硬件设备和软件

    1. 一台高性能的服务器:您需要一台专门用于搭建Steam服务器的计算机,具备较高的处理能力和足够的存储空间。

    2. 操作系统:您可以选择使用Windows Server、Linux或者专门针对游戏服务器的操作系统。

    3. SteamCMD:SteamCMD 是一款命令行工具,用于安装和更新 Steam 游戏服务器。

    第二步:安装和配置SteamCMD

    1. 下载SteamCMD:您可以从Steam官方网站(https://steamcdn-a.akamaihd.net/client/installer/steamcmd.zip)下载SteamCMD压缩包,并提取其中的文件。

    2. 安装SteamCMD:将提取的文件放置到您想要安装Steam服务器的目录中。

    3. 配置SteamCMD:创建一个文本文件,将其命名为"steamcmd_login.txt",并在文件中输入您的Steam账号信息:
      login [您的Steam用户名]
      password [您的Steam密码]

    4. 运行SteamCMD:打开命令提示符或终端窗口,并导航到SteamCMD文件所在的目录。然后执行以下命令:
      steamcmd +runscript steamcmd_login.txt

    5. 更新SteamCMD:SteamCMD将自动登录到您的Steam账号,并开始更新自己。请等待更新完成。

    第三步:安装和配置Steam游戏服务器

    1. 创建一个新文件夹:在您的SteamCMD目录中,创建一个新文件夹,用于安装Steam游戏服务器。

    2. 安装Steam游戏服务器:在命令提示符或终端窗口中,执行以下命令来安装Steam游戏服务器:
      force_install_dir [您创建的文件夹路径]
      app_update [游戏服务器的App ID] validate

      请将"[游戏服务器的App ID]"替换为您想要安装的Steam游戏服务器的App ID。您可以在Steam官方网站上找到App ID。

    3. 配置Steam游戏服务器:在安装目录中找到"cfg"文件夹,编辑其中的服务器配置文件,以调整游戏服务器的设置。

    第四步:启动Steam游戏服务器

    1. 打开命令提示符或终端窗口,并导航到您的游戏服务器所在的目录。

    2. 输入以下命令以启动游戏服务器:
      ./srcds_run -game [游戏名称] -console -ip [服务器IP地址] -port [服务器端口号] +map [地图名称] +maxplayers [最大玩家数]

      请将"[游戏名称]"替换为您安装的游戏服务器的名称,"[服务器IP地址]"替换为您服务器的公共IP地址,"[服务器端口号]"替换为您想要使用的端口号,"[地图名称]"替换为您想要加载的地图,"[最大玩家数]"替换为服务器允许的最大玩家数量。

    3. 您的Steam游戏服务器将会启动,并在命令提示符或终端窗口中显示相关信息。

    请注意,上述步骤只是一个简单的搭建Steam服务器的示例。实际搭建过程可能因为不同的游戏和操作系统而有所不同。在具体操作时,请参考相应的游戏服务器文档或社区支持。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部